What are the typical parking fine amounts in Edison, New Jersey?

In Edison, parking fines vary depending on the violation. For example, parking in a restricted area may result in a fine of $40, while a more serious offense, such as failure to exhibit documents, can incur a penalty of $181. For a complete list of potential fines, residents can refer to the municipal court's official page on motor vehicle violations.

Understanding Edison's Parking Fine Structure

In Edison, New Jersey, parking fines vary significantly based on the violation type. Standard penalties start as low as $40 for overstaying the two-hour limit in the Edison Community Center parking lot near Hamilton Avenue. More serious violations, such as parking without proper documentation, can reach $181.00. With a population of 107,588 according to the 2020 census, the township maintains strict enforcement across commercial zones like Menlo Park Mall and the vibrant Little India district to manage vehicle congestion effectively.

The township's parking enforcement strategy reflects growing traffic demands in densely populated areas. Commuters using Edison Station frequently encounter regulations they must follow carefully. Minor oversights—like failing to display required permits—trigger substantial penalties that catch many drivers off guard. For complete details on all motor vehicle violations and penalties, residents should consult the Motor Vehicle Violations Edison reference maintained by the township.

Late Fees and Payment Timelines Explained

When it comes to handling parking fines in Edison, timely payment is absolutely crucial. If you miss the due date, late fees escalate the overall cost significantly. Failing to pay a parking ticket within the specified timeframe may result in additional surcharges increasing the fine by as much as 50%. This penalty structure encourages compliance, particularly in busy areas around Menlo Park Mall and near Edison Station where enforcement is intensive.

A typical payment timeline allows a grace period of 30 days before further penalties apply. Unpaid fines can lead to additional legal actions or affect your driving privileges in New Jersey. Beyond financial consequences, outstanding tickets may influence insurance premiums and create serious complications. Understanding these timelines helps residents avoid mounting costs and unnecessary legal troubles. The best approach is addressing tickets promptly rather than hoping they disappear—they won't. For guidance on local regulations and how to dispute parking citations, many resources are available through Edison Municipal Court.

What payment methods are available for parking fines in Edison?

Parking fines in Edison can be paid through various methods, including online payment options via the municipal court website. Additionally, residents can pay fines in person at the Edison municipal court, located near the Menlo Park Mall, or by mail. For specific payment options, it's recommended to call the court office directly.

How can I appeal a parking fine in Edison, New Jersey?

To appeal a parking fine in Edison, individuals must follow the procedures outlined by the Edison municipal court. Typically, this involves submitting a written appeal and providing evidence to support the claim. For guidance on the appeal process, residents can consult the information available on the court’s official website.
